Output 39eb968c89b63be4b6683617d56dde5905bedb333caf0e2df875a2ef181a7647:26

value
31418
script pubkey
OP_0 OP_PUSHBYTES_20 0f21e0ab364bf9c497263274b6316312386a38fb
address
bc1qpus7p2ekf0uuf9exxf6tvvtrzgux5w8mn2xtpx
transaction
39eb968c89b63be4b6683617d56dde5905bedb333caf0e2df875a2ef181a7647
confirmations
44979
spent
true